VICTOR GACHINA
Nairobi, Kenya
GitHub: https://github.com/VictorGachina
PROFESSIONAL SUMMARY
Python developer and automation specialist with 3 years of experience in IT management and software development. Skilled in building efficient automation tools, IoT monitoring systems, and bridging the gap between technical execution and business strategy. Proven ability to deliver clean, documented code and solve complex problems through practical solutions.
TECHNICAL SKILLS
Category
Technologies
Languages
Python, HTML, JavaScript (basics)
Automation
Scripting, API Integration, File Processing, Workflow Automation
IoT
Sensor Simulation, Data Collection, Real-time Monitoring
AI
Machine Learning Basics, Predictive Analytics, Alert Systems
Tools
Git, GitHub, VS Code, Command Line
Other
Problem Solving, Documentation, Remote Collaboration
PROJECTS
File Organizer Automation | GitHub Project
Python Script | 2026
• Built a Python script that automatically sorts files into categorized folders (Images, Documents, Code, Archives, etc.)
• Implemented duplicate handling to rename conflicting files
• Added interactive confirmation and detailed summary reporting
• Designed for easy customization by modifying file type dictionaries
IoT Sensor Monitor | GitHub Project
Python Simulation | 2026
• Developed an IoT sensor simulation for construction site monitoring
• Implemented temperature, humidity, and motion detection with real-time alerts
• Created automated summary statistics including min, max, and average readings
• Designed to be extensible for actual hardware like Raspberry Pi
WORK EXPERIENCE
IT Manager / Tech Lead
Kaburn Construction Company | Nairobi, Kenya
2023 – Present (3 years)
• Manage IT operations and technology infrastructure for a construction company
• Develop Python automation tools that reduced manual data entry by 70%
• Implement technology solutions bridging field operations with office systems
• Provide technical leadership and training to non-technical team members
• Maintain system reliability and ensure 99.9% uptime for critical applications
Key Achievements:
• Built internal automation scripts saving 10+ hours weekly
• Successfully integrated IoT monitoring concepts for future implementation
• Established documentation standards for all technical processes
EDUCATION
Diploma in Computer science (or relevant field)
[Nairobi National Polytechnic] | Nairobi, Kenya
[Year of Graduation : 2026]
CERTIFICATIONS & TRAINING
• Python Programming – Self-taught with 3 years practical experience
• Git & GitHub Version Control – Active user
• IoT Fundamentals – Project-based learning
LANGUAGES
• English – Fluent (Professional working proficiency)
• Swahili – Fluent (Professional working proficiency)
AVAILABILITY
• Available for freelance projects: Part-time (20+ hours/week) or Full-time
• Time zone: EAT (UTC+3) – Flexible to work with international clients